Hi everyone,

Can anyone please tell me if they've had problems with the alarm system on the Hilux Invincible? I have a 2010 Invincible and the alarm system goes off randomly and for no apparent reason. When the engine is running the alarm should be deactivated but on six occassions since I bought mine the alarm has gone off whilst the engine was running. Has anyone else experienced this? Is it just peculiar to 2010 Invincible or has anyone with older models had similar/same problem?

The problem you are experiencing is because you are pushing the lock button when you are turning the key to start the engine. Just be mindful when you are turning the key next time you dont push the lock button.

I think it is because the alarm doesnt know you have accidently armed it and the engine is started, hence it only goes off when you are driving

Hope it helps
